Micropulse, Inc., headquartered in the United States, is a leading innovator in the medical device industry, specialising in advanced microelectronic solutions. Founded in 2001, the company has established a strong presence in key operational regions across North America and Europe, focusing on the development of cutting-edge technologies for healthcare applications. Micropulse is renowned for its unique offerings in microelectronic systems, particularly in the fields of neuromodulation and implantable devices. Their commitment to quality and innovation has positioned them as a trusted partner for healthcare providers, contributing to significant advancements in patient care. With a track record of notable achievements, Micropulse continues to push the boundaries of technology, ensuring they remain at the forefront of the medical device sector.

Micropulse, Inc.'s reported carbon emissions

Micropulse, Inc., headquartered in the US, currently does not report any carbon emissions data, as there are no available figures for emissions in kg CO2e. Additionally, the company has not established specific reduction targets or commitments under frameworks such as the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) or other climate pledges. As a result, there is no information on their climate commitments or initiatives aimed at reducing carbon emissions. In the absence of reported data, it is unclear how Micropulse, Inc. aligns with industry standards for climate action or what measures they may be undertaking to address their environmental impact.

Micropulse, Inc.'s Climate Goals (2030 & 2050)

Climate goals typically focus on 2030 interim targets and 2050 net-zero commitments, aligned with global frameworks like the Paris Agreement and Science Based Targets initiative (SBTi) to ensure alignment with global climate goals.

Micropulse, Inc. has not publicly committed to specific 2030 or 2050 climate goals through the major frameworks we track. Companies often set interim 2030 targets and long-term 2050 net-zero goals to demonstrate measurable progress toward decarbonization.
